Transaction 63aeea32fb29dfae9c5d1f8fb89876e51fd9aaa292b2f38a4624f28095887f56
1 Input
2 Outputs
- 63aeea32fb29dfae9c5d1f8fb89876e51fd9aaa292b2f38a4624f28095887f56:0
- 63aeea32fb29dfae9c5d1f8fb89876e51fd9aaa292b2f38a4624f28095887f56:1
value 751180
address 13B1Mh944cjZSynvWqcNZgX3dr9Q2AjCCF
value 2199100
address 1AeEKxt8dt8GafU1hfR4ur1YjM3w8tGvzs